Try this in the bathtub or when yourewashing dishes: Lower a drinking glass, mouthdownward, over a small floating object. Whatdo you observe? How deep must the glass bepushed in order to compress the enclosed air tohalf its volume? (You wont be able to do this inyour bathtub unless its 10.3 m deep!)
